About me…
My background is in Arts and Literature. I´m a UKCP accredited Existential Psychotherapist working within an integrative model and with a strong grounding in psychoanalytic theory. I offer psychotherapy in English and Spanish.
I've worked with adults from different backgrounds dealing with a wide range of issues, such as depression, loss, bereavement, suicidal thoughts, sexual, emotional or physical abuse, low self-esteem, anxiety, difficulty in relationships, identity problems and trauma. My clinical experience is in the NHS, higher education and charity sector such as the Wimbledon Guild and Mind.
I was granted a Postgraduate Diploma in Psychotherapy and Counselling and an Advanced Diploma in Existential Psychotherapy at Regent's University, London. At the same time, completed training in Dynamic Interpersonal Therapy (DIT) at the Anna Freud Centre.
Recently, completed a MSc in Psychodynamics of Human Development at Birkbeck University and a Diploma in Psychotherapy & Community at the Philadelphia Association.
My approach
My approach consists of exploring with you your experience, and how you approach your life, problems and relationships. We are trying to understand the effect those habitual ways of being and relating to the world, are affecting your life now.
It is a process of dialogue, where by listening to yourself more closely, new understanding of your experience can be brought forth, insight can be achieved and new possibilities encountered.
I like to work with embodiment, dreams, using art and metaphors, but most important of all is that you feel free to use this space in your own way and at your own pace.
